UiPath Assistant

Unleash the Power of Automation


• UiPath Assistant is the interface with the Attended Robot. It allows viewing, managing and setting reminders. As a client of the Robot Service, it can request to
start or stop jobs, as well as change settings, based on the user's input.
• UiPath Assistant becomes a central hub for all front-office automations and enables your users to boost personal productivity with human-robot collaboration.
• The tool empowers each employee to get complete visibility into all attended automations, seamlessly manage and control them. Thanks to the tool's flexibility,
each user can schedule their robots to perform tasks at the right time, run several automations, and customize their own widgets.

The Running Processes Widget

The Running Processes widget enables you to:

• View all currently running foreground and background


processes, the background processes are marked by
an icon

• Pause, resume, or stop a process. Once a process is


started, the execution status is displayed.

• You can use the Report Status activity to have custom


status messages displayed during execution.

Key Benefits

See updates of the process, while the robot is running


Control and keep track of the processes that are running
in foreground or background

The Process List Widget

The Process List widget enables you to:


View all the available automation processes:

• If UiPath Assistant is connected to Orchestrator, processes


from the environments and folders the Robot is a part of are
displayed. Hovering over a process displays its name and the
Orchestrator folder it's in.

• If UiPath Assistant is not connected to Orchestrator, processes


from the local folder are displayed.

11
The Reminder Widget

The Reminder widget enables you to specify a time or


period in which a selected process is executed.

Any process which is visible in the Process List widget


can be set to a scheduled reminder.

Frequency can be set to once, daily, weekly, or monthly,


each with its own date settings to configure.

Picture in picture
(True Attended Automation)

The core problem


• The users have to stop what they are doing
and pass the PC control to the Robot.

The solution
• Enable running processes in a Child
Windows Session. By isolating Robot's work
from the user’s screen
